About Veyrox AI: a named founding team, systems you own

Veyrox AI is a technology consulting practice that builds AI agents, automated workflows, and premium web experiences so teams stop doing robots’ work. Co-founders Karim Elrafei, Abdelrahman Gharib, and Yousef Shawky. The service area is Egypt and the Gulf. Delivery is English and Arabic. Clients talk to a named human, then own the systems that ship. A free 30-minute audit models ROI before a paid build. Typical first systems go live in two to four weeks after scope is agreed. No client technical team is required.

How the practice is hired

Services are three: AI agents and automation; futuristic web; consulting scoped after the free audit. All paid work is quoted in EGP: setup once, then a very small recurring hosting fee. Agents cover WhatsApp, email, CRM, and follow-ups. Web covers brand sites and 3D. Consulting covers audit, roadmap, tools, and ROI. You own what ships. You describe work without an engineering department. First live automation typically in two to four weeks after agreement.
